Site Cleaning in Katy, TX
Site cleaning services encompass a range of thorough cleaning solutions designed to prepare residential properties for various needs. This service typically covers exterior and interior spaces, including driveways, walkways, patios, decks, and building exteriors, as well as interior areas like garages, basements, and living spaces. Property owners usually seek site cleaning to remove dirt, debris, mold, algae, or stains that accumulate over time, especially after construction projects, weather events, or seasonal changes. Before requesting this service, homeowners often want to understand the scope of cleaning, the types of equipment used, and whether the service includes removal of specific substances such as moss, leaves, or mud.
Understanding the extent of the cleaning process is essential for property owners to determine if the service fits their needs. It’s helpful to consider the size and condition of the area to be cleaned, as well as any specific concerns like delicate surfaces or stubborn stains. Clarifying what is included in the cleaning-such as power washing, debris removal, or surface treatment-can ensure expectations are aligned. Property owners are encouraged to communicate any particular requirements or restrictions beforehand to facilitate a smooth and effective cleaning process.

Common Site Cleaning Jobs
Commercial site cleaning - removal of debris, dirt, and stains from outdoor commercial spaces.
Construction site cleaning - thorough cleanup after building or renovation projects.
Parking lot cleaning - sweeping and power washing to maintain a clean and safe parking area.
Industrial site cleaning - specialized cleaning for factories and warehouses to meet safety standards.
Storm cleanup - clearing fallen branches, leaves, and debris after severe weather events.
Graffiti removal - professional cleaning to restore the appearance of walls and surfaces.
Site Cleaning Questions
What types of surfaces can be cleaned during site cleaning? Site cleaning typically includes surfaces such as concrete, asphalt, gravel, and landscaped areas to ensure a tidy and safe environment.
Are debris and waste materials removed during site cleaning? Yes, all debris, waste, and leftover materials are collected and properly disposed of as part of the cleaning process.
Is pressure washing included in site cleaning services? Pressure washing is often used to clean hard surfaces like driveways, sidewalks, and building exteriors for a thorough clean.
What should property owners prepare before site cleaning? It’s helpful to clear the area of personal items and obstacles to allow for efficient and comprehensive cleaning.
